Jones is a graduate of the Missouri Highway Patrol Academy and earned his BA in Agriculture from the University of Missouri-Columbia. He has served as a Missouri State Highway Patrol Trooper and Sheriff of Moniteau Country.
Jones is an Elder at the First Christian Church of California of the Lions Club and Masonic Lodge, and Vice President of the Missouri Sheriffs Retirement Board.
Committee assignments
2009-2010
In the 2009-2010 legislative session, Jones served on these committees:
- Interim Committee on State Intelligence Analysis Oversight
- Rules - Rules Pursuant to Rule 25(32)(f)
- Public Safety
- Rules
- Administration and Accounts (Chairman)
- Corrections and Public Institutions
- Joint Committee on Gaming and Wagering
Elections
2008
On November 04, 2008, Kenny Jones ran unopposed for District 117 of the Missouri House of Representatives. [1]
Kenny Jones raised $69,410 for his campaign.[2]
